André Ayew, currently recovering from an injury, shared his thoughts on several topics related to Olympique de Marseille (OM) during an interview on Canal+ Sport’s program J+1.
Regarding his former coach Elie Baup, Ayew dismissed rumors that Baup was too lenient with the players. He expressed a level of regret about Baup’s departure, emphasizing that the decision to replace him was made by the president, not the players. Ayew acknowledged the challenges faced in the Champions League and defended the unity of the locker room during Baup’s tenure.
Ayew also provided his opinion on José Anigo, Baup’s replacement, stating that he knows Anigo well and believes he has the skills to coach OM. Ayew expressed his willingness to support Anigo if needed and emphasized his eagerness to return to the field, highlighting his versatility in playing different positions within the 4-4-2 formation.
